Red
2/23/2024 - elevwine Likes this wine:
93 points
Wine and poker night. Brought this from deep in the cellar, purchased from WTSO years ago - all I can say is I paid nowhere near the CT community valuation.
Tried for 30-minute decant, but too impatient. A bit of bricking at the edges. Tight and tannic at first but opened quickly. Very serious wine, even for a Barbaresco. Medium weight, but very intense. Dark cherry fruit a bit muted. Plenty of herbal notes, lots of menthol, and a flinty edge. My favorite wine of the night (I opened three other serious Italians). Maybe peaking now or just a bit past.

Red
2011 Bodegas Muga Rioja Reserva Tempranillo Blend, Tempranillo (view label images)
2/9/2024 - elevwine Likes this wine:
91 points
Coming off 2010 vintage, you knew ‘11 would disappoint. One-off purchase on release in 2016, I basically lost this in my cellar. Muga usually outperforms the vintage and this is no exception. Old world style. Still powerful on day 2, even with just a vacuum seal. Generous cherry and red currant fruit, plenty of bric and herbal notes. Maybe a tiny bit of bricking, but with proper cellaring another 10 years should be no issue. Sorry to see you go, but you outperformed your price.
